share facebook facebook2 twitter menu hatena pocket slack

2013.02.14 THU

IAMリソースをCloudFormationで作成する注意点

鈴木 宏康

WRITTEN BY鈴木 宏康

下記のような、CloudFormationテンプレートでスタックを作るケースを想定します。

これは、直接スタックを作成するテンプレートが、IAMリソースを作成するテンプレートを
呼び出す(インクルードされている)状態を想定しています。

このテンプレートから下記のようにスタックを作成すると、

下記のようにエラーが発生し、ロールバックされてしまいます。

原因は、IAMを作成するテンプレートで問題が発生したからです。

この問題は、下記のようにIAMリソース作成の確認に関するチェックを入れてなかったために
発生しました。

これにより、チェックを入れて作成することで今度は無事作成されます。

尚、直接IAMリソースを作成するテンプレートでスタックを作成しようとすると、
下記のようにスタックを作り始める前にエラーとなります。

こちらの記事はなかの人(suz-lab)監修のもと掲載しています。
元記事は、こちら

鈴木 宏康

鈴木 宏康

愛知県生まれ。東京工業大学大学院修士課程修了。在学時より、ベンチャー企業でインターネットに関する業務に携わり、現在はクラウド(主にAmazon Web Services)上での開発・運用を軸とした事業の、業務の中心として活躍。